On Friday night, the Yankees showed they were capable of playing with the best, with Anthony Rizzo hitting a go-ahead, two-run homer in the eighth.

The Yankees have dug themselves a hole already this season, falling as many as 10 games behind the Rays in the tough AL East.

King gave up a three-run homer to Josh Lowe in the top of the inning that gave Tampa Bay a one-run lead. It helped the Yankees overcome a mediocre outing from Gerrit Cole, who gave up two homers to the Rays for a second straight start. Cole then walked Brandon Lowe and gave up a single to Harold Ramirez before getting Isaac Paredes to fly out to end the 31-pitch inning.

The right-hander was fortunate the early part of the game wasn’t worse, as Arozarena hit a laser that went straight to Isiah Kiner-Falefa in left to end the top of the second and Yandy Diaz hit a rope to the warning track in center that Harrison Bader tracked down to end the top of the fourth, with Cole at 83 pitches.

Jose Trevino’s fly ball near the left field line seemed like it would score at least a run, but Arozarena made a spectacular diving catch for the second out.
